Market Overview of Luxury Listings

Buyers targeting the most expensive homes for sale in the united states often prioritize privacy, customization, and legacy features. Listings at this level typically involve off-market opportunities, extended negotiation windows, and heightened due diligence. Understanding local zoning, tax implications, and homeowners association rules is essential before making an offer.

Inventory at the top end remains limited, which amplifies competition among ultra high net worth individuals and investment groups. Price per square foot, rarity of amenities, and historical significance of the site heavily influence final sale prices. Working with specialized agents and legal counsel helps navigate nondisclosure agreements and financing complexities.

Architecture and Smart Home Integration

High-end developers and celebrity architects pair bold aesthetics with cutting edge technology in the most expensive homes for sale in the united states. Sustainable materials, energy efficient systems, and seamless automation are now baseline expectations rather than luxury add ons.

Biophilic design, which emphasizes natural light, indoor air quality, and green walls, is increasingly common at this price point. Custom entertainment rooms, climate controlled wine vaults, and advanced security networks differentiate top tier properties from standard luxury homes.

Securing financing for multi hundred million dollar homes often requires jumbo loan structures, portfolio lenders, or private equity arrangements. Lenders scrutinize appraisal values more closely at this tier, and buyers typically need to provide larger down payments to mitigate risk.

Property insurance for these homes reflects replacement cost, specialized collections, and high value security systems. Title reviews, environmental assessments, and historical preservation restrictions can introduce due diligence hurdles that prolong closing timelines.

FAQ

Reader questions

What makes a home qualify as one of the most expensive homes for sale in the united states?

Listings qualify based on reaching asking prices that rank in the top fraction of one percent nationally, often driven by location, scarcity of amenities, and documented comparable sales in micro markets.

How do price per square foot benchmarks shift in ultra luxury markets?

Price per square foot becomes less determinative as homes approach this tier, with value instead tied to views, privacy, architectural significance, and customization that standard metrics cannot easily capture.

What role do off market transactions play at this price point?

Many record setting homes are sold off market through private networks, broker alliances, or auctions, allowing sellers to control confidentiality and attract pre qualified buyers willing to pay premium prices.

What unique risks should buyers consider with record priced properties?

Buyers face heightened appraisal gaps, longer inspection contingencies, specialized insurance underwriting, and potential historic or zoning restrictions that can limit renovation plans and resale flexibility.
